Output fba517b32ea20d6f688ac222d3afa6f28fd92e30ac148a1378fad71216260735:0

value
104550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25d7ed31fbef68993196763ab30dcb810a05bf1b OP_EQUAL
address
3597bUqZhS82mA2UgmSv2DP3RYUN1r4tuT
transaction
fba517b32ea20d6f688ac222d3afa6f28fd92e30ac148a1378fad71216260735
spent
true